Logitech G920 Driving Force Racing Wheel and Floor Pedals

If you’re a racing enthusiast looking to elevate your gaming experience, the Logitech G920 Driving Force Racing Wheel and Floor Pedals are a perfect choice. Designed for Xbox Series X|S, Xbox One, PC, and Mac, this setup delivers an immersive simulation of real car driving. With a 900-degree rotation and helical gearing, you’ll enjoy smooth, quiet steering that mirrors F1 handling. The customizable pedals feature a pressure-sensitive brake for responsive braking, while the sturdy base guarantees precision control. Plus, it’s crafted with hand-stitched leather and eco-friendly materials, making it both stylish and sustainable for your racing adventures.

Logitech G29 Driving Force Racing Wheel and Floor Pedals

The Logitech G29 Driving Force Racing Wheel and Floor Pedals are perfect for racing enthusiasts seeking an authentic driving experience on their PlayStation 5, PS4, or PC. With real force feedback and stainless steel paddle shifters, you’ll feel every turn and acceleration. The precision steering and pressure-sensitive pedals deliver an immersive simulation that mimics real driving. Plus, you can customize wheel sensitivity and force feedback through G HUB Gaming Software. Its 900-degree rotation enhances realism, while the sturdy design guarantees stability. Compatible with Windows, it’s a solid choice for serious racers looking to elevate their gaming experience.

Logitech G923 Racing Wheel and Pedals for PS5, PS4, PC, Mac

Experience the thrill of racing like never before with the Logitech G923 Racing Wheel and Pedals, specifically designed for gaming enthusiasts across PS5, PS4, PC, and Mac platforms. With TRUEFORCE technology, it processes inputs 4000 times per second, delivering high-definition feedback for an immersive experience. The premium design features a hand-stitched black leather wheel cover and polished metal pedals, ensuring both durability and comfort. You’ll appreciate the on-wheel controls for sensitivity adjustments and customizable buttons via Logitech G Hub software. Plus, enjoy features like a programmable dual clutch, LED RPM indicator, and integrated controls for an unbeatable racing experience.

PXN V99 PC Racing Wheel with Pedals and Shifter

Looking for an immersive racing experience? The PXN V99 PC Racing Wheel with Pedals and Shifter is your ideal choice. Compatible with PC, Xbox, and PS4, it supports a mobile app for customizable force feedback and button mapping. Enjoy realistic driving with its 3.2Nm dual-motor force feedback, simulating road bumps and collisions. The three-pedal setup features Hall magnetic technology for precise control. Plus, the 300mm wheel allows for 270° to 900° rotation, enhancing your feel of real car dynamics. With a detachable design and quick-shift paddles, you’ll dominate the track like a pro!

Factors to Consider When Choosing Lightweight Racing Wheels

When choosing lightweight racing wheels, you need to take into account several key factors for the best experience. Think about weight and portability, as well as the build quality materials that can affect durability. Don’t forget to check compatibility with your consoles and the responsiveness of the pedals to guarantee comfort and adjustability during your races.

Weight and Portability

Choosing lightweight racing wheels means considering both weight and portability, as these factors play a crucial role in your overall racing experience. Lighter models, typically weighing between 4 to 7 pounds, make transporting and storing much easier. A compact design enhances portability, fitting snugly into smaller spaces, which is perfect if storage is tight. Many lightweight racing wheels use materials like plastic and lightweight metals, ensuring they’re easy to handle without sacrificing durability. Additionally, tool-free clamping systems allow for quick setup and removal, further simplifying transport between locations. Despite their reduced heft, these wheels maintain a balance between weight and functionality, delivering a responsive and immersive driving experience that you’ll appreciate on the track.

Pedal Responsiveness

When it comes to enhancing your racing experience, pedal responsiveness plays an essential role. You want a setup that provides a realistic and immersive feel, and pressure-sensitive nonlinear brake pedals are vital for that accurate braking sensation. Opt for higher-quality racing wheels featuring customizable pedal systems, as they can greatly improve your control and accuracy during gameplay. A sturdy base and adjustable pedal faces contribute to enhanced responsiveness, making your inputs more effective. Advanced sensor technologies, like Hall effect sensors, boost the precision and durability of your pedals, ensuring quicker reactions. Ultimately, a well-designed pedal system allows for smooth shifts, helping you achieve faster lap times and a more engaging racing experience.
